Mobile mapping innovation is already being made use of to check major road and rail jobs, for mapping urban settings, understanding underwater and below ground structures, and to improve safety in power infrastructure and plants around the world.

Mobile mapping is the process of collecting geospatial data by using a mobile automobile equipped with a laser, GNSS, LiDAR-system, radar, photo tool, or any number of remote noticing devices. A mobile mapping study is the data collection procedure that is used to establish the positions of points on the surface of the Earth and compute the angles and distances between them.

With mobile mapping jobs in google systems, terabytes of high resolution and accuracy information can be gathered quickly. The restrictions of mobile mapping include monetary problems, false impressions regarding precision, roi, and the high quality of deliverables. The accuracy of the information depends partially on the mobile mapping system being used.

The top mobile mapping systems consist of the Leica Pegasus, the Trimble MX50, the Lynx H2600, the Reigl VMY-2, and the Mosaic Viking. This technology has several applications in corporate framework monitoring, armed forces and protection, roadway and highway mapping, urban preparation, ecological surveillance, and other markets, too.
